Evidence for the decay X(3872)J/ψω

P. del Amo Sanchez et al. (The BABAR Collaboration)
Phys. Rev. D 82, 011101(R) – Published 9 July 2010

Abstract

We present a study of the decays B0,+J/ψπ+ππ0K0,+, using 467×106 BB¯ pairs recorded with the BABAR detector. We present evidence for the decay mode X(3872)J/ψω, with product branching fractions B(B+X(3872)K+)×B(X(3872)J/ψω)=[0.6±0.2(stat)±0.1(syst)]×105, and B(B0X(3872)K0)×B(X(3872)J/ψω)=[0.6±0.3(stat)±0.1(syst)]×105. A detailed study of the π+ππ0 mass distribution from X(3872) decay favors a negative-parity assignment.
